Meadows Temporary Gaming Facility
The Meadows temporary gaming facility has been designed, as an introduction to reflect the high quality overall development on the site. Accordingly, the facility provides an exciting and dynamic atmosphere for all gaming patrons. The entry component in the foreground with clear span gaming facilities behind contains 1,738 slot machines, a central bar and lounge as well as dining facilities and a snack bar.

Pacesetter's
Pacesetter’s bar and lounge has 54 bar-installed slot machines and is the focal point and meeting place within the temporary gaming facility. The bar and lounge area provides a relaxing environment for the gaming patron to watch racing and other sports events on flat screen TV’s, play on the integrated bar slot machines and enjoy live entertainment. The Meadows Racetrack and Casino

The permanent casino will integrate the long-standing tradition of harness racing at The Meadows with state-of-the-art gaming facilities. Featuring up to 4,200 slot machines, the casino will provide a covered grandstand area overlooking the racetrack. VIP boxes will also be available and provide a select view of the horse racing. A separate entrance at track level will lead to a simulcast area and wagering lobby. An enclosed 1,050-space parking garage has also been put into the plans.
There will be three featured dining facilities, which include a premiere steak house, a specialty restaurant which overlooks the racetrack and a food court. A centrally located lounge and bar will feature panoramic views of both the gaming floor and the racetrack. The food court will be circular in design and accessible from both the gaming floor and the grandstands. It will accommodate a number of different food outlets and provide seating for 200 guests.
The 350,000 square-foot casino is slated to open in spring of 2009.
